How Long Does Your Favorite Food Take To Digest?

             Written by: Nancy Dixit

The body generally digests food within 24 to 72 hours. Here’s a breakdown of digestion times for carbohydrates, proteins, fats, fibrous foods, and liquids:

Photo Credit: Shutterstock

Time to Digest: 1-2 hours Simple carbohydrates, like sugars, digest quickly while complex carbs from whole grains, and fruits take slightly longer but still provide a rapid energy source.

Carbohydrates

Photo Credit: Freepik

Freepik

Time to Digest: 3-4 hours Protein-rich foods, including meat, fish, eggs, and beans, take longer to digest as the body breaks them down for muscle repair and other vital functions.

Proteins

Photo Credit: Shutterstock

Time to Digest: 6-8 hours Fats, found in oils, butter, and fatty meats, digest the slowest. They require bile for breakdown and take more time to pass through the digestive system.

Fats

Photo Credit: Shutterstock

Time to Digest: 30 min to 1 hour Plain water takes 10 to 20 minutes, simple liquids like juices or sodas take 20 to 40 minutes, and complex liquids such as smoothies or protein shakes take 40 to 60 minutes.

Liquids

Photo Credit: Shutterstock

Time to Digest: 12-24 hours High-fiber foods, such as vegetables and whole grains, move slowly through the digestive system, aiding bowel regularity and digestive health.

Fibrous Foods

Photo Credit: Shutterstock